When it comes to truck headlights, understanding their functionality and maintenance is crucial for both safety and performance. Truck headlights serve as a vital component in ensuring visibility during nighttime driving and adverse weather conditions. Proper functioning headlights can significantly reduce the risk of accidents, making them an essential focus for truck owners and operators.
There are several types of headlights commonly used in trucks, including halogen, LED, and HID (High-Intensity Discharge) lights. Each type has its own advantages and limitations. For example, halogen headlights are often more affordable and easier to replace, while LED headlights offer longer lifespan and better energy efficiency. HID lights, on the other hand, provide an intense beam of light and are known for their brightness but can be more complicated to install and maintain. Understanding these differences can help truck owners make informed decisions about which type of headlights best suits their needs.
Regular maintenance of truck headlights is essential for ensuring optimal performance. Over time, headlights can become dim due to factors such as oxidation, dirt accumulation, or a burned-out bulb. Regular cleaning of the headlight lens can prevent cloudiness and enhance visibility. If a headlight bulb is dim or not functioning, it should be replaced promptly to ensure safe driving conditions. Additionally, it’s crucial to check the alignment of the headlights to guarantee that the light beam is directed correctly, preventing glare for oncoming drivers and ensuring effective illumination of the road ahead.
Furthermore, it’s important to consider the legal regulations regarding truck headlights. Many regions have specific requirements concerning the brightness and type of headlights that can be used, so it’s vital for truck operators to stay informed about local laws to avoid any penalties.
In addition to the basic functions of illumination, modern headlights often come with advanced features such as automatic leveling and adaptive lighting systems. These innovations enhance night driving safety by adjusting the light output based on the truck's speed and steering angle, providing better visibility around curves and during elevation changes.
In conclusion, truck headlights are more than just a source of light; they are a key factor in ensuring safety and effective operation on the road. By understanding the types of headlights available, maintaining them properly, and complying with regulations, truck owners can enhance their driving experience and promote safety for themselves and others on the road.
